SPA has an immediate need for a Low Code Application Developer. 

Responsibilities

About the Position

SPA is seeking a versatile and driven Low Code Application Developer to build and deploy powerful data-driven applications using platforms such as Palantir Foundry, Microsoft Power Platform, OutSystems, Mendix, or similar modern low-code tools. This role is focused on delivering applications using these platforms, not engineering the platforms themselves. You’ll collaborate with stakeholders to rapidly deliver scalable tools and workflows that solve real-world business problems, especially in data-rich, high-impact environments.

 

Key Responsibilities include:

  • Design and deliver end-user applications using low-code development environments such as Palantir Foundry’s Workshop, Ontology Builder, and pipelines – or equivalents on platforms like Power Platform or Mendix.
  • Collaborate with stakeholders and users to understand requirements, map workflows, and build interactive applications with minimal traditional code.
  • Build modular applications using drag-and-drop tools, visual logic editors, and preconfigured components that reduce time-to-value.
  • Integrate with external systems via built-in platform connectors or APIs to automate workflows and centralize data.
  • Support full application lifecycle: prototyping, deployment, optimization, and ongoing maintenance, especially in rapidly evolving operational environments.
  • Utilize platform-native tools for data transformation, logic flows, reporting, dashboards, and user role configuration.
  • Remain current with new platform capabilities and incorporate emerging best practices into solution design.
